The Source of Acoustic Problems in High-Ceiling Offices

The root of acoustic problems in high-ceiling offices lies in the large surface areas reflecting sound waves. Sound waves bounce repeatedly between the ceiling, walls, and floor, creating echo. This echo, especially in open-plan office layouts, makes it difficult to understand conversations, increases noise levels, and leads to a chaotic environment.

Furthermore, in modern offices where glass surfaces are heavily used, sound bouncing off hard surfaces exacerbates acoustic problems. The use of little furniture or insufficient materials also prevents sound from being absorbed. As a result, sound waves linger in high-ceiling offices for a long time, making echo unavoidable.

Understanding the source of these problems is the most important first step in developing solutions. Because every office has different acoustic needs; the size of the space, the materials used, and the furniture arrangement directly affect acoustic performance.

The Role of Acoustic Panels in Reducing Echo

Acoustic panels are one of the most effective methods for reducing echo in high-ceiling offices. These panels absorb sound waves and prevent echo from forming in the environment. With different size, color, and design options, they offer both functional and aesthetic solutions.

  • Ceiling Panels: Prevent sound from gathering above in high-ceiling offices. Ceiling panels absorb sound waves, eliminating the largest source of echo.
  • Wall Panels: Acoustic wall panels mounted on hard surfaces improve speech clarity and significantly reduce noise.
  • Freestanding Panels: Thanks to their portable structure, they can be used wherever needed. Ideal for creating individual workspaces in open offices.

Acoustic panels are preferred not only for their sound-absorbing properties but also for their decorative designs, which give offices a modern feel. The reason they are increasingly preferred in startup and corporate offices is that they offer functionality and aesthetics simultaneously.

Noise Control with Ceiling and Wall Coverings

Another effective way to improve acoustics in high-ceiling offices is through ceiling and wall coverings. When sound-absorbing materials replace hard surfaces, echo is significantly reduced.

  • Acoustic Suspended Ceiling Systems: These systems, created with sound-insulating tiles, both reduce echo and maintain the aesthetic appearance of the office.
  • Wood Coverings: Wood, a natural material, softens sound to create a more peaceful environment. It is also an eco-friendly option that supports sustainability.
  • Acoustic Paints and Coatings: Specially formulated paints and wall coatings minimize the reflection of sound waves.

These solutions are methods that require little maintenance in the long term and deliver lasting results. Choosing the right ceiling and wall coverings in high-ceiling offices maximizes acoustic performance.

The Contribution of Carpet and Floor Coverings to Sound Insulation

Floor coverings are often overlooked in acoustic planning, yet they play a critical role in sound insulation. While hard floors increase sound reflection, carpet and acoustic floor coverings greatly reduce this echo.

  • Carpet Coverings: Thanks to their sound-absorbing properties, they minimize footstep sounds and echo in the office environment. They also create a warm and comfortable atmosphere.
  • Vinyl and Rubber Coverings: Preferred in modern offices for their durability and sound-absorbing properties.
  • Acoustic Floor Panels: Provide both sound insulation and practical solutions for cable management.

Carpet and floor coverings provide not only an acoustic advantage but also an aesthetic contribution. Employees working in a quieter and more comfortable environment are directly more productive.

The Effect of Furniture Placement on Acoustic Performance

Furniture selection and placement greatly affects office acoustics. In areas with many empty and hard surfaces, echo increases, while correct furniture placement helps absorb sound.

  • Soft-Textured Furniture: Fabric-upholstered chairs and sofas absorb sound waves.
  • Bookshelves and Shelving Systems: Bookshelves placed along walls act as barriers that reduce echo.
  • Modular Solutions in Open Offices: Partition panels and portable furniture prevent sound from spreading, creating quieter zones.
  • Furniture Position: Ensuring that workstations do not face directly sound-reflecting surfaces allows sound to be distributed in a more controlled manner.

When furniture placement is properly planned, acoustic performance can be significantly improved without additional cost. In startup offices, these flexible solutions are highly advantageous both visually and functionally.

Acoustic Improvement Methods with Natural Materials

One of the most prominent trends in acoustic planning in recent years is the use of natural materials. Natural materials such as wood, cork, bamboo, and linen not only offer a warm aesthetic appearance but are also highly successful in terms of sound absorption. Especially as sustainability awareness has increased, acoustic solutions made with natural materials have become both an eco-friendly and functional choice.

Wood panels offer both a decorative and functional acoustic solution in high-ceiling offices. Cork panels effectively absorb sound waves thanks to their flexible structure. Bamboo can be used as both a partition element and a decorative acoustic panel due to its lightweight and durable nature. Additionally, wall panels covered with textile materials such as linen and wool are effective in reducing echo while also adding elegance to the space.

Acoustic improvements made with natural materials ensure that employees work in a more peaceful and comfortable environment. At the same time, they give the office a natural atmosphere, making the working environment warmer and more inviting.

Practical Acoustic Solutions on a Small Budget

Not every office may be able to implement professional acoustic solutions with a large budget. However, it is possible to reduce echo with low-cost and practical methods. For example, thick curtains offer a simple but effective solution by preventing sound from reflecting off glass surfaces. Thick rugs and carpets reduce echo from the floor.

Additionally, fabric paintings or decorative panels hung on walls provide both aesthetic and acoustic benefits. Bookshelves and cabinets can also be used as natural sound-absorbing elements. Especially in heavily used areas, correct furniture placement is one of the methods that can be applied to improve acoustic performance without additional cost.

Such small-budget solutions are particularly useful for startup offices and newly established businesses. They provide a temporary but effective acoustic improvement until more professional solutions are implemented in the future.

Long-Term Solutions with Professional Acoustic Design

For offices looking for a long-term and permanent solution, professional acoustic design is the most reliable path. Through analyses carried out by acoustic engineers, the existing problems of the office are identified and space-specific solutions are developed. Sound measurements, reverberation time analyses, and material selections are implemented at the end of a professional planning process.

Professional solutions include acoustic ceiling systems, sound-insulating wall coverings, special floor installations, and integrated acoustic furniture. These applications not only reduce echo but also improve speech clarity and increase the efficiency of meeting rooms.
